​While many Cottonwood Heights homeowners think that tree services are best left for the spring – or that tree care companies aren’t open for business in the winter -- this isn’t necessarily the case. Many Utah arborists work year-round, and scheduling work during the colder months can be a smart plan. Here’s why. Branches are More Clearly Visible in the Winte ​Do you have trees that need to be trimmed or pruned?   By the time winter rolls around, your trees have long since shed their leaves – and with the branches free of foliage, their shape and structure are readily apparent. ​Most trees will benefit from fertilization, but the type and quantity needed can vary depending on the type of tree, soil, water source, and the condition of the tree. If a tree is too severely stressed from drought, for example, it would be wise to stabilize its watering for a few months before fertilizing. Doing it too soon can cause stress and should be done judiciously under the care of an arborist.   There are, however, several benefits to fertilizing your trees. A number of professionals offer tree pruning in Cottonwood Heights – you could, for example, find a landscaper or handyman who is more than ready to take on the task. When it comes to tree care, however, it’s a good idea to play it safe and hire a certified Utah arborist. Here are a few reasons why. In-Depth Training and Education To obtain certification from the International Society of Arboriculture (ISA), arborists must work full-time for at least 3 years under another Certified Arborist, or work for 1 year under a certified Arborist and obtain a relevant 4-year degree. When you’re ready to plant a tree, taking the right approach is crucial. Here’s what experienced Utah arborists say you’ll need to do in order to start your sapling off on the right foot: Dig a hole roughly twice the width of the sapling’s root base, making it as deep as necessary to accommodate the length of the roots. Remove the container or basket containing the sapling, then use your hands to gently pull the roots apart.
